Haitham and Baraa without “Omar’s umbrella”.. Gaza’s technical elite are in Israel’s crosshairs | Policy
In October 2022, the world learned about the exciting chapters of the rescue of a Palestinian software engineer, after he was detained by local agents cooperating with the Mossad, on…